Damages

Cerebral Palsy can be extremely devastating for families, in particular because it requires medical treatment and care that lasts for a lifetime. In addition, the emotional toll that CP is able to take on parents can leave them burned out and leave them struggling financially.

A lawsuit for cerebral palsy can provide families with compensation for both economic and non-economic losses resulting from the child's injuries. Economic damages may include medical costs future costs for care and lost wages due to the child's limitations. Non-economic damages include pain and suffering as well as disfigurement mental anxiety, and loss of enjoyment of life.

The amount of money awarded in a case of cerebral palsy is determined by the severity of the case. However, the typical cerebral Palsy settlement is about $5 million. Time limit

If you do not meet the deadline for filing a lawsuit, the court decides to dismiss your case. It is important to speak with an attorney for birth injuries immediately to understand your rights and the deadlines imposed by law in your case. Generally speaking, the time-limit for medical malpractice cases is two years. If you represent a minor victim the statute of limitations could be extended to their 20th birthday.
